SAN FRANCISCO (Thomson Financial) - Callaway Golf Co. said Thursday it has
agreed to a five-year worldwide licensing agreement with St Andrews Links to
develop dual-branded golf accessories. Financial terms of the deal weren't
disclosed.
The deal allows the St Andrews Links marque to be used on a range of
Callaway Golf products and will directly benefit all seven courses managed by
Callaway.
Official St Andrews Links products by Callaway Golf will include golf balls,
putters, wedges, golf bags, and luggage, among other items.
Purchases of the official merchandise will contribute to the preservation
and maintenance of the links, including the Old Course in Scotland, Callaway
said.
Shares of Carlsbad, Calif.-based Callaway were up 92 cents, or about 5.9%,
at $16.44.
